    What is a prairie? Prairie comes from the French word for “meadow” and is how we refer to North America’s largest grassland biome Other temperate grasslands in the world include the Eurasian steppes and Argentine pampas These biomes are characterized by their dominant vegetation, low growing (<1m) grasses and forbs Grasslands in various forms historically covered 40% of the world’s

  • Tallgrass Prairie National Preserve (U. S. National Park Service)
    Tallgrass prairie once covered 170 million acres of North America, but within a generation most of it had been transformed into farms, cities, and towns Today less than 4% remains intact, mostly in the Kansas Flint Hills Established on November 12, 1996, the preserve protects a nationally significant remnant of the once vast tallgrass prairie ecosystem Here the tallgrass makes its last stand
